1. Jaw Crusher
Jaw crushers are designed for primary crushing of hard and abrasive materials. They use compressive force to break down large rocks into smaller pieces. Ideal for mining, construction, and recycling industries, jaw crushers are known for their high efficiency and durability.
2. Gyratory Crusher
Gyratory crushers operate similarly to jaw crushers but have a conical design and a spinning head. They provide high-capacity crushing and are commonly used in large-scale mining operations for primary crushing.
3. Cone Crusher
Cone crushers are suitable for secondary and tertiary crushing. They use a rotating cone within a fixed chamber to crush materials. They are widely used in aggregate production and mining industries for precise crushing.
4. Impact Crusher
Impact crushers use impact force to break down materials. They are ideal for producing cubical-shaped aggregates and are commonly used in recycling and construction industries.
5. Hammer Crusher
Hammer crushers use high-speed rotating hammers to crush materials. Suitable for medium to hard materials, they are widely used in cement, coal, and limestone processing.
6. Roll Crusher
Roll crushers are designed for secondary and tertiary crushing. They use cylindrical rollers to compress and crush materials, making them ideal for producing fine materials and for mineral processing.
7. Vertical Shaft Impact Crusher (VSI)
VSI crushers use high-speed rotors with wear-resistant tips to crush materials. They are widely used in sand and gravel production, as well as in the creation of artificial sand.
8. Double Roll Crusher
Double roll crushers have two rotating rolls that crush materials using compression. They are highly effective in reducing soft to medium-hard materials like coal, limestone, and gypsum.
9. Mobile Crushers
Mobile crushers are portable crushing units that can be moved from site to site. They are ideal for construction, demolition, and mining operations, providing flexibility and reducing transportation costs.
10. Industrial Pulverizers
Industrial pulverizers are designed to crush and grind materials into fine powders. They are commonly used in chemical processing, mining, and recycling applications.
